Output 51ca792306dd92aa53a6a41d2cb04bf0e97f7819e1d189ea30cd9742e2fddea3:29

value
258891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de5d9d006b563505ac49fae34a5f592afea88f8 OP_EQUAL
address
3K16z7eQJJJcS6NBU4Xx9m2KZg2a5Urx7p
transaction
51ca792306dd92aa53a6a41d2cb04bf0e97f7819e1d189ea30cd9742e2fddea3
confirmations
231272
spent
true